I’m pleased to announce that Bodytribe instructors Chip Conrad and Tyler Welch will be conducting an awesome 2.5-hour clinic in Minneapolis on May 31st from 1:00-3:45PM at the Athlete Lab (3225 Country Drive in Little Canada, MN).
The clinic, which is $40 at the door, will be chock full of new and old information about movement, strength and play. Topics to be covered include:
- foundational movements to establish range of motion and release tension patterns
- how to stand: balance and movement playtime that works great as a warm up or even within a workout
- how to sit: bodyweight squats and variations for strength and mobility, as well as tension assessment.
- how to crawl: the importance of planks, pushup and animal movements
- creative bodyweight and kettlebell workouts
- intensity doesn’t mean volume. The better > more concept.
- practice makes permanent: what are you practicing
- Change directions, change the world: let’s show your body some new ways to go.
This will be a fun and informative clinic with lectures and hands-on lifting and movement. BE THERE!
